A more core rules (but not as effective) approach would be a half-orc Clr3/Bbn1 with the Strength domain. Could substitute Sorceror (or Wizard) is you really, really wanted for the Cleric levels, but BAB and armor suffers. With feats Improved Unarmed Strike and Improved Grapple.

Cast Enlarge Person (domain spell) and Bull's Strength.

Strength 28 (+9) = Base 16 Str +2 racial +2 size +4 enhancement +4 rage.

Grapple check +20 = +3 BAB +9 Str Bonus +4 feats +4 size.

Also note that you cannot, are absolutely forbidden from and automatically fail at any attempt to offensively grapple a creature two or more size categories larger than you.

I think that's a dumb rule but it is part of the grappling rules. So any character focused on grappling will need another tactic when fighting foes size Huge or larger (or size Large or larger if the character is Small).

Aberrant Blood and Deepspawn (LoM) both add +2 to grapple checks.
Gloves of Fearsome Grip (S&F) grant a +5 enhancement bonus for 15000 gp.
A Ring of Growth (SS) lets you grow a size category and gives you a +4 Str bonus (18000 gp).
